Step 1: Assessment and Diagnosis
Upon arrival, our technician will assess the situation and identify the source of the water leak. We’ll then find out the extent of the damage and create a customized plan to extract the water and dry out the affected area. This step typically takes 30-60 minutes.
Step 2: Water Extraction
With the plan in place, our technician will begin extracting the water using specialized equipment, such as truck-mounted pumps and extraction units. We’ll work efficiently to remove as much water as possible reducing further damage and potential health hazards. This step typically takes 60-120 minutes.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water has been extracted, our technician will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ify the affected area. We’ll monitor the humidity levels to ensure the area is completely dry preventing further damage and potential health hazards. This step typically takes 2-3 days.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
With the area dry, our technician will clean and sanitize the affected area to prevent mold and bacterial growth. We’ll use specialized cleaning solutions to remove any remaining moisture and debris ensuring your home is safe and healthy. This step typically takes 30-60 minutes.

Warning Signs You Need Under-Cabinet Water Extraction
Ignoring signs of water damage can lead to costly repairs and potential health hazards. Don’t wait until it’s too late. Keep an eye out for these warning signs: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
When you notice a persistent musty smell in your under-cabinet space, it’s a sign of potential water damage. Don’t ignore it. Our team is equipped to handle this issue quickly and efficiently, preventing further damage and potential health hazards.
Visible Water Stains or Warping
Water stains or warping on your cabinets or surrounding surfaces show water damage. Don’t delay. Our team will assess the situation and create a customized plan to extract the water and dry out the affected area.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
When your flooring is warped or buckled, it’s a sign of potential water damage. Don’t wait. Our team will work efficiently to extract the water and dry out the affected area, preventing further damage and potential health hazards.
Visible Signs of Mold or Mildew
When you notice visible signs of mold or mildew in your under-cabinet space, it’s a sign of potential water damage. Don’t ignore it. Our team is equipped to handle this issue quickly and efficiently, preventing further damage and potential health hazards.
Increased Humidity or Condensation
When you notice increased humidity or condensation in your under-cabinet space, it’s a sign of potential water damage. Don’t delay. Our team will assess the situation and create a customized plan to extract the water and dry out the affected area.

Under-Cabinet Water Extraction Cost in Canton, GA
The cost of under-cabinet water extraction var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Canton, GA. Our team will provide a detailed estimate after assessing the situ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ions in Canton, GA |
| Cleaning and s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ions in Canton, GA |
| Equipment rental and operation | $100 – $500 | Type of equipment required, rental duration, and local conditions in Canton, GA |
| Technician labor and travel fees | $100 – $500 | Location, travel distance, and technician’s experience |
| More services (e.g., mold remediation) | $500 – $2,000 | Type of service, size of affected area, and local conditions in Canton, GA |
| Disinfection and dehumidification |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ions in Canton, GA |
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ment, but our team will provide a detailed estimate after evaluating the situation.
